Piia Tint 《International journal of occupational safety and ergonomics》2013,19(2):237-248
The first step to chart hazards in the working environment in Estonia (labour force: 0.65 million) was taken by the National Board of Health Protection in the beginning of 1996.The existing chemical, physical, and biological agents in the working environment were investigated with the help of local health inspectors in all counties. An identification of hazards and workers at risk was carried out. The results of the analysis showed that 16% of Estonian industrial workers are exposed to different hazards: 20,000 persons are exposed to noise, 11,000 are working in the conditions of vibration, 10,000 are affected by unsatisfactory microclimate, 6,000 complain about long-lasting work in a compulsory posture, the overexertion of eyes is suffered by 5,500 persons, and physical overload by 3,500 workers. In the group of chemical hazards the greatest numbers of workers are exposed to organic dust (6,500) and welding aerosols (5,400), followed by petroleum products (2,700), and oil-shale dust (4,300). The measurements of working conditions showed that an average of 30.3% of the results are above the standards. Proposals for the improvement of the situation in occupational safety and health are presented. 相似文献

The grass trimming machine is a widely used agricultural machine for cutting grass by the roadside and in other areas in Malaysia. Hand-arm vibration (HAV) syndrome is very common among workers operating power tools and performing similar work for extended periods. Grass trimming involves the use of a motorized cutter spinning at high speed, resulting in high levels of HAV among its operators. The existing D-shape handle causes HAV-related stress and operational load in operators. This research proposes a new design of a handle of the grass trimming machine. When this new design was compared with the old one, it was found that the new handle resulted in 18% lower HAV. To find the lowest HAV, 3 critical parameters of the new handle (length, angle and material of the cap of the handle) were optimized using the Taguchi quality tool. Appropriately selected parameters of the new handle significantly reduced the occurrence of HAV among grass trimmers. 相似文献

Iqbal Ahmed Khan Zulquernain Mallick 《International journal of occupational safety and ergonomics》2013,19(2):127-136
This paper presents a study in which the main objective was to investigate the combined effect of noise and vibration on the performance of a readability task in a mobile driving environment. Subjects performed a readability task on a laptop computer in a sitting posture with their backs supported with a backrest under varying levels of noise and vibration. The data in terms of the mean number of characters read per minute were collected and statistically analyzed. Results showed that the individual effect of noise, vibration, and the operators’ gender as well as the interaction between gender and noise, and gender and vibration were statistically significant. However, the combined effect of noise and vibration was not found to be statistically significant. Results also indicated that gender was statistically significant at all levels of noise as well as vibration, and noise and vibration were statistically significant at both levels of gender. 相似文献

在噪声治理工程中应用二次隔振降低固体传声,可以起到较理想的隔振效果。二次隔振系统固有频率低,可以隔绝低频振动。对制冷系统的压缩机组进行二次隔振,取得了满意的隔振效果。 相似文献
